Transaction 5754176589ccd867a4d7ef5310a0a90c298418c41ee06228354be997ea054e72

1 Input
2 Outputs
  • 5754176589ccd867a4d7ef5310a0a90c298418c41ee06228354be997ea054e72:0
  • value  313746
    address  3EVqMPhtGo9rAdNcfUUPimLGpth1C1DovT
  • 5754176589ccd867a4d7ef5310a0a90c298418c41ee06228354be997ea054e72:1
  • value  1316733
    address  36FiFseTy4yziRvoAs2XrpECV4MSFGKmHp